(a) The comptroller by rule shall devise a method of determining as accurately as possible the:
(1) number of gallons of fuel that are not used to propel a motor vehicle on the public highways; and
(2) amount of taxes collected under this chapter from fuel that is not used to propel a motor vehicle on the public highways that would have been refunded under this chapter if refund claims had been filed in accordance with this chapter and that is not subject to allocation under Section 162.502.
(b) The comptroller shall allocate to the general revenue fund the amount determined under Subsection (a)(2).
(c) The determination and allocation shall be made periodically as prescribed by rule.
